5 Resilience - Definition Resilience Full Definition of resilience 1 : the capability of a strained body to recover its size and shape after deformation caused especially by compressive stress 2 : an ability to recover from or adjust easily to misfortune or change Source: Merriam-Webster

6 Why Building Resilience? Why design for building resilience? Occupant safety / security Preservation of operations / function Preservation of assets (facility and contents) Preservation of reputation Buildings are essential elements of developed communities (preserving a way of life) "We underattend to the future, we too quickly forget the past and we too readily follow the lead of people who are no less myopic than we are." Robert Meyer, a professor of marketing at The Wharton School at the University of Pennsylvania in response to Superstorm Sandy Source: Resilient Design Institute

7 Components of Resilience

8 Components of Resilience Building Resilience Considerations: Durability Maintainability Safety Security Sustainability Incapacitated Emergency Standby Generator (Photo courtesy of Applied Research Associates, Inc.) Resilience is multi-faceted and not achieved through any single solution

9 Components of Resilience Standard Benchmarks of Resilience The Four R s Robustness Inherent strength or resistance Resourcefulness Capacity to mobilize needed resources Rapid Recovery Speed for overcoming disruption Redundancy Inherent properties allow alternative options

26 Applied Research Associates, Inc. Presenter Biographies Joseph L. Smith, PSP Joseph Smith, PSP is a security and blast protection consultant with over 30 years of experience in security engineering and explosion effects from conventional, nuclear and improvised (terrorist) explosions. He holds Civil Engineering degrees from the U.S. Air Force Academy and Columbia University. Mr. Smith serves as a Director and Senior V.P. of Applied Research Associates, a 1,000 person engineering & sciences consulting firm where he leads the company s Security Engineering & Applied Sciences business. He has developed and tested hardening technologies for resilience of mission critical facilities while serving at the Air Force Weapons Laboratory, and has led teams for security assessments of many national monuments, icons and critical civil infrastructure. Mr. Smith is a co-author of the new Architectural Graphic Standards chapter on Building Resilience, and and has spoken at numerous ASIS International Annual Seminars. Kenneth W. Herrle, PE, CPP, PMP A Senior Engineer and U.S. Air Force Gulf War Veteran, Mr. Herrle has held key roles in numerous blast and security vulnerability assessments and designs supporting over 20 different U.S. Government Departments and Agencies, and has directly supported the U.S. Government in evaluating resilience of critical infrastructure systems subject to terrorist attack. He has conducted over 70 large-scale explosive tests with devices ranging up to thousands of pounds TNT equivalent, and has served as national Vice-Chair of a DHS working group for explosive modeling, simulation and testing. Mr. Herrle is a co-author of the new Architectural Graphic Standards chapter on Building Resilience. A licensed Professional Engineer in nine states, Mr. Herrle holds an M.S. in Civil Engineering from Auburn University, and a B.S. in Civil Engineering from the University of New Orleans.
